Prepared for the incoming director of Vexley Partners. The proposed allocation increases the training budget by 12%, weighted toward certification for the Cranhold service teams and leadership coaching in the Ashbourne office. Historical underspend has been corrected by moving approval to quarterly tranches with mandatory utilisation reviews. Vendor selection closes in February; Renata Quill holds the evaluation matrix. Please review the strategic justification appended directly below this summary.

board note of tagug-hahag: Praionax Logistics is in early talks to buy Julaxek Group for about $36.3 million. The Julmir launch date is March 1, and nothing goes to the press before then.

This page covers emergency access to the sealed results of the quarterly color-contrast accessibility audit for the Opaline Suite. Under normal conditions, audit findings are released through the Varnholt review pipeline. If the pipeline is frozen and a release is blocked on contrast sign-off, the release manager may invoke break-glass access. Log the invocation in the ceremony register, notify the Tessera accessibility guild, and record your justification. The recovery passphrase for the sealed vault follows below.

strongbox words: oliael-gilax-lamael

Migration Guide — Step 4: Timezone handling in exports

New contractors: after Step 3, all Rosthorn report exports must emit timestamps in UTC with an explicit offset column. The legacy path guessed the tenant's timezone from locale, which broke DST boundaries. Delete any per-tenant timezone overrides in the exporter, enable the normalized-time flag, and rerun the sample export fixture to confirm offsets render correctly. Set the exporter service to the following values.

config for tagaf-bawif:
[norok]
host = norok.ordinworks.local
user = norok_svc
database = norok_prod

## Authentication

Tilehoard prefetch workers authenticate against the Mapwright gateway before pulling tile batches. Tokens are scoped read-only to the prefetch queue and expire every 12 hours; workers refresh automatically. Support staff debugging stalled queues can replay a fetch manually with curl against the staging gateway. Do not reuse production tokens in staging. For manual replay in staging, use the bearer token below.

login token, yajeg-fawif: eyJhbGciOiJIUzI1NiIsInR5cCI6IkpXVCJ9.eyJzdWIiOiIEdPQYnZXaZIn0.HSRTnYZBx0Qc